Suggestion for readers who have an interest in checking out the topic further

For readers intrigued by the secrets of the afterlife, "Is Death The Final Destination?: A Glimpse of The Afterlife" by John White is a fascinating read that explores profound concerns. To further explore this thought-provoking topic, think about here diving into works like "Life After Life" by Raymond Moody and "The Tibetan Book of Living and Dying" by Sogyal Rinpoche.

These books offer varied viewpoints on what lies beyond our earthly presence, enriching your understanding of the afterlife. Additionally, checking out Near-Death Experience (NDE) accounts shared in books such as "Proof of Heaven" by Eben Alexander can offer remarkable insights into the prospective continuation of consciousness post-death.
